What Is GEO and Why Does It Matter for Columbus CPA Firms?

GEO stands for Generative Engine Optimization. Where traditional SEO targets Google’s ten blue links, GEO targets the AI-generated summaries, recommendations, and citations that now appear above or instead of those links. When a business owner in Worthington asks an AI assistant, “Which CPA firms in Columbus specialize in S-corp taxation?”, the AI pulls from content it can parse, trust, and cite — not just keyword-dense pages.

Columbus is home to a dense professional services market. The Short North, the Arena District, and the Easton Town Center corridor are all packed with small-to-midsize businesses that need reliable accounting partners. Those business owners are increasingly sophisticated — they research before they call. A GEO-optimized web presence means your firm appears in that research phase, not just when someone already knows your name.

The shift matters because AI models favor content that is specific, authoritative, and well-structured. Generic “we do taxes” copy doesn’t get cited. Detailed, useful answers to real client questions do.

The Core Elements of a GEO-Ready Website for a Columbus CPA Firm

Structured, Question-Based Content

AI tools extract answers from pages that ask and answer specific questions. For a Columbus CPA firm, that means publishing clear, direct answers to questions like: “What is the Ohio CAT tax threshold for small businesses?” or “Do S-corp owners in Ohio need to pay themselves a reasonable salary?” These aren’t just blog topics — they’re citation magnets when structured properly with clean HTML and concise answers.

Entity Authority and E-E-A-T Signals

Google and AI platforms both evaluate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, and Trustworthiness. For a CPA firm, that means prominently featuring your CPAs’ credentials, linking to your Ohio Society of CPAs profile if applicable, and maintaining consistent NAP (name, address, phone) data across all directories. Consistency matters to both Google’s local algorithm and the data sources that feed AI training and retrieval systems.

Local Schema Markup

Properly implemented schema — LocalBusiness, FAQPage, and ProfessionalService schema — tells AI crawlers exactly who you are, where you’re located, and what you do. A Columbus CPA firm without schema is harder for AI to classify and recommend. Schema is one of the highest-leverage technical moves in a GEO strategy and one of the most commonly missed by accounting firm websites.

Authoritative Inbound References

AI systems weight content that is cited or referenced by other trustworthy sources. Building citations in Columbus-specific directories, earning mentions in Columbus Business First, and maintaining active profiles on platforms like Google Business Profile all feed into the authority signals that GEO depends on. GEO vs. Traditional SEO: What Columbus Accountants Need to Know

Traditional SEO optimizes for search engine crawlers and ranking algorithms. GEO optimizes for large language models and AI-generated answer engines. They are not opposites — the best strategy does both — but they require different thinking. SEO asks: “How do I rank for this keyword?” GEO asks: “How do I become the source that AI cites when someone asks this question?”

For a Columbus CPA firm, that means your content strategy needs to go beyond keyword targeting. You need pages that demonstrate genuine local knowledge, cite credible sources, use clean structured markup, and answer real questions in plain language. An SEO-only strategy will become increasingly incomplete as AI-generated answers continue to capture search traffic before users ever click a link.

Frequently Asked Questions: GEO for CPA Firms in Columbus, Ohio

What does GEO mean for a CPA firm?

GEO — Generative Engine Optimization — is the process of structuring your firm’s website and content so that AI-powered tools like ChatGPT, Google’s AI Overviews, and Perplexity recommend or cite your firm when users ask accounting or tax-related questions. For Columbus CPA firms, it means showing up in the research phase before a prospect ever picks up the phone.

Is GEO different from SEO for accounting firms?

Yes, though they complement each other. Traditional SEO focuses on ranking in search engine results pages. GEO focuses on being cited or recommended by AI-generated answers. Both matter for a Columbus CPA firm, but GEO requires a specific focus on structured content, entity signals, and question-based writing that SEO alone does not address.

How long does it take to see GEO results for a Columbus CPA firm?

GEO improvements — like schema implementation and content restructuring — can begin influencing AI citations and local visibility within weeks for some queries, and within a few months for more competitive ones. The timeline depends on your site’s current authority, the competitiveness of your target topics, and how thoroughly the strategy is implemented.

Do I need to rewrite my entire website for GEO?

Not necessarily. A GEO audit typically identifies the highest-leverage gaps — missing schema, thin service pages, lack of question-based content — so you can prioritize the changes that move the needle fastest. For most Columbus CPA firms, targeted additions and structural improvements accomplish more than a full site rewrite.

Why does local content matter for AI-driven search?

AI models are trained to provide relevant, contextual answers. When your content reflects genuine local expertise — Ohio-specific tax codes, Columbus-area business conditions, Franklin County filing requirements — it signals authentic authority that generic national content cannot match. Local specificity is a competitive advantage in GEO, not just in traditional local SEO.

Can a small CPA firm in Columbus compete with large national firms using GEO?

Yes — and GEO can actually level the playing field. Large national firms rarely produce deep, locally-specific content about Columbus markets. A well-executed GEO strategy that speaks directly to central Ohio business owners and individuals gives a local firm a genuine edge in AI-generated recommendations for geographically relevant queries.
